POSITION SUMMARY

The Geomatics Engineer is responsible for converting engineering plans, CAD drawings, and survey data into detailed 3D models and surfaces for use in GPS machine control systems(Trimble). This role will support Civil operations teams for construction layout and machine controls. You will collaborate closely with surveyors, project managers, engineers, other McCarthy services and Self perform operations teams to prepare, validate, and execute office/model to field efforts.

RESPONSIBILITIES

The Geomatics Engineer is responsible for providing office support for the execution of all field survey related activities on assigned projects including but not limited to construction layout (staking), as-built documentation and creation of machine control files. Other responsibilities include:

Collect, review, and interpret project data from sources such as CAD files (AutoCAD, Civil 3D), plan sheets, survey points, PDFs, and BIM models.

Build, edit, and optimize 3D site surface models, including finished grade surfaces, existing ground, subgrades, corridors, and volumes for machine control.

Convert 2D/3D designs into machine-readable formats (e.g., .svd, .ttm, .dxf, LandXML, or manufacturer-specific files for Trimble, Topcon, Leica, Caterpillar, etc.).

Validate models for accuracy by checking elevations, slopes, alignments, and design intent; resolve discrepancies with design teams.

Perform quality control checks on data to ensure compliance with project specifications and machine control requirements.

Support field teams by uploading models to machines, assisting with initial setup, and troubleshooting data-related issues on-site or remotely.

Maintain organized project data libraries and version control for models and revisions.

Collaborate with surveyors to integrate control points, benchmarks, and as-built data into machine control files.

Generate reports on cut/fill volumes, model accuracy, or progress as needed.

Stay current with machine control software updates and best practices for data preparation.
